For a typical writing project, I will—

  • work with you to complete my comprehensive, copyrighted "Publication Analysis Form" so that the goals and messages of the project are clear;
  • read previous brochures, ads, literature, and other materials you have produced;
  • read articles you provide me on your industry;
  • research other companies' promotional material;
  • conduct telephone interviews;
  • write a comprehensive outline for the proposed project and submit this outline to you for review and approval;
  • write a first draft of the copy based on the approved outline and submit this copy for review and approval;
  • make any and all revisions and rewrites requested by you (up to two complete rewrites).

How long will it take you to complete a project?
The amount of time it will take to complete an assignment will vary with the size of the project, but here's a rough guideline:

  • Letter, press release, short article, or other short piece: 1 week
  • Marketing/communication plan, brochure, feature article, or other medium-length assignment: 2 weeks
  • Newsletter, communication campaign (with a series of information), press kit, report, sales packet, or other major project: 3-4 weeks
  • Manual, lengthy document, or other large project involving extensive research, editing, or rewrites: 4-6 weeks
